A true pioneer of exploratory music in this country, “Zíngaro” has been working steadily for more than five decades, since he founded the mythical Plexus at the end of the 1960s. After the end of the dictatorship and a stint with Banda do Casaco, “Zíngaro” has been creating a vast body of work on the violin, incorporating modern composition, minimalism, experimentalism and improvisation, through a sprawling network of collaborations with such esteemed figures as Anthony Braxton, Evan Parker or, more recently, Marcelo dos Reis and Helena Espvall, dismissing any sort of hierarchical or generational divides. At this year’s OUT.FEST, he presents himself solo, with a performance that, beyond any mere intrinsic historical value, will be revealing of the musician’s continuous pertinence. Photo: Vera Marmelo
